The first phase of General Election 2019 begins on 11th of April. People from 7 constituencies of Maharashtra will vote on this day.

Nagpur is one among them. The sitting MP of Nagpur is Union Roads and Highways Minister Nitin Gadkari, who is trying to retain the seat for the second consecutive term.

The opponent is Congress' Nana Patole - former BJP MP from (Bhandara Gondia ) who joined the Congress after a row with Prime MinIster Narendra Modi.

Nagpur is the home base of Maharashtra's chief minister Devendra Fadnavis and also the headquarters of the Rashtriya SwayamSevak Sangh - BJP's ideological mentor.
